Italian Meatball Soup delivers 5-Ingredient Delicious.

Italian Meatball Soup has been my weeknight anchor—a cozy, one-pot hug after a busy day. I’m a chef who believes in simple, nourishing meals that families actually crave. I turned a comforting classic into a creamy, five-ingredient-friendly soup that comes together fast. This recipe blends tender mini meatballs, cheese tortellini, and a bright, herbed broth. It fuels busy moms and professionals without sacrificing flavor. In this article, you’ll find practical tips, smart substitutions, and time-saving steps. Read on to discover how this soup can become a trusted go-to in your meal rotation.

Table of Contents

What makes Italian Meatball Soup special

I reach for Italian Meatball Soup when the day has sprinted ahead and left me craving something cozy. This creamy, one-pot hug is the kind of weeknight win I keep in my back pocket. I love that it starts with pantry staples—meat, broth, tomatoes—and ends in a bowl that tastes like a little celebration. The magic sits in balance: tender meatballs, silky broth, and cheese tortellini that makes kids cheer and grown-ups smile. Best of all, it scales with leftovers and picky eaters, with a few simple swaps. It’s comfort you can feel good about sharing. I keep a ladle handy for seconds.

The cozy, one-pot appeal of Italian Meatball Soup

One pot, no drama. I brown the meatballs first, then pour in broth and tomatoes. The rest simmers and the kitchen fills with a savory, comforting scent. When dinner comes together in minutes, the day feels a little lighter.

Why Italian Meatball Soup feels like home for busy families

To me, this soup is a calendar-friendly friend. It uses affordable ingredients and leaves room for tweaks, so everyone at the table gets a win. It scales up for feeding a crowd, or trims down for a quiet weeknight.

The comforting textures you’ll love in Italian Meatball Soup

Each bite offers a contrast that satisfies. The meatballs stay tender, the tortellini gives a chewy bite, and the greens soften into a bright, silky broth. It’s a texture toolkit you’ll reach for again and again.

Creamy Italian Meatball Soup

Ingredients Italian Meatball Soup

Here are the ingredients for Italian Meatball Soup, with quick notes. Exact quantities are listed at the bottom for printing. I keep this list simple so you can grab what you need in one quick trip.

  • 1 lb ground beef or turkey — for tender, juicy mini meatballs.
  • 1/2 cup breadcrumbs — helps bind and keep shape.
  • 1 egg — acts as a binder so meatballs stay cohesive.
  • 1 tsp garlic powder — gentle garlic flavor without bite.
  • 1 tsp Italian seasoning — classic herb blend for depth.
  • 1/2 tsp salt — brightens all the flavors.
  • 1/2 tsp black pepper — a subtle kick.
  • 1 tbsp olive oil — for browning and a hint of fruitiness.
  • 1 small onion, diced — adds sweetness and body.
  • 2 cloves garlic, minced — punchy aroma and flavor.
  • 4 cups chicken broth — the savory base.
  • 1 can (14 oz) diced tomatoes — bright acidity.
  • 1 cup heavy cream or half-and-half — creamy smoothness (use dairy-free option if needed).
  • 2 cups cheese tortellini — fresh or frozen for a cheesy bite.
  • 1 tsp dried basil
  • 1 tsp dried oregano
  • 2 cups fresh spinach leaves
  • 1/2 cup grated Parmesan cheese
  • Fresh parsley for garnish

Core components that deliver big flavor in Italian Meatball Soup

The core trio here is tender meatballs, silky tortellini, and a bright, herbed broth. I love browning the meatballs first for color and depth. The tomatoes lift the broth, while cream folds in a cozy, velvety finish. Spinach adds color and a mild bite that keeps the soup balanced.

Substitutions and pantry tips for Italian Meatball Soup

Swap in ground turkey for a lighter option, or use half beef/half turkey. For dairy-free, cream can be replaced with coconut milk or skipped entirely. Gluten-free crumbs or almond crumbs work fine. If you don’t have tortellini, small gnocchi or other tiny pasta shapes are delicious substitutes. Spinach can be swapped with kale for extra greens.

Print-friendly reminder: exact quantities listed at bottom

For a printer-ready version, see the bottom of the article for exact measurements and a one-page printout.

Creamy Italian Meatball Soup

How to Make Italian Meatball Soup

Step 1: Form Italian Meatball Soup meatballs

In a bowl, I combine ground meat, breadcrumbs, egg, garlic powder, and Italian seasoning.
I add salt and pepper, then mix gently until just combined.
Roll into mini meatballs about one inch each, steady and sure.

Don’t overwork the meat; gentle handling keeps the meatballs tender and juicy.
If the mix feels loose, add a spoon of breadcrumbs to bind.
Chill the mixture for 15 minutes to firm up shaping and browning.

Roll meatballs steady and even for uniform cooking, avoiding gaps.
I aim for about one inch in diameter, similar size.
Line a tray and space them apart to prevent sticking.

Dipping fingers in water prevents sticking as you roll.
This makes cleanup easier and keeps shapes neat.
Now you’re ready to brown them beautifully and evenly.

Step 2: Brown the Italian Meatball Soup meatballs

Heat olive oil in a large pot over medium heat.
Add meatballs and brown on all sides until deeply colored.
This browning adds flavor and a bit of texture, depth.

Remove the meatballs and set aside on a plate, not crowded.
They’ll finish cooking in the simmering broth later.
That rest keeps them juicy when they return to finish cooking.

Let the pot rest briefly before adding aromatics in a later step.
The browned bits stay on the bottom, ready for flavor.
You’ll build depth in the next step as the kitchen smells amazing.

In the meantime, you’ve set the stage for a creamy, comforting base.
With the meatballs tucked aside, you’re nearly ready to layer flavors.
Patience here pays off in a creamy finish that feels like home.

Patience here pays off in a creamy finish that feels like home.

Step 3: Sauté aromatics

In the same pot, add the diced onion and minced garlic.
Sauté 2–3 minutes until fragrant and translucent.
The kitchen fills with a savory scent that comforts.

If the pot sticks, splash in a little broth.
This helps loosen bits and lift flavor.
That fond forms the backbone of the soup.

Add tomatoes and herbs for brightness in every spoon.
Dried basil and oregano give depth and warmth.
Let the mixture simmer as the scent grows stronger.

Return the meatballs to the scene and simmer again.
A gentle simmer keeps everything tender and cohesive.
You’ll taste the harmony building with every bubble.

Creamy Italian Meatball Soup

Step 4: Build the broth and simmer

Pour in chicken broth and diced tomatoes.
Stir in dried basil and oregano for depth.
Simmer the mixture and return meatballs to blend flavors.

Gently simmer for about 15 minutes until flavors meld.
Taste and adjust salt, pepper, or herbs to taste.
This step builds a robust base for the finale.

Do not rush this step; patience deepens comfort.
Meanwhile, prepare the finishing components.
The next phase adds tortellini and greens.

Ensure there is enough broth to cover the pasta.
Get ready for the finish with confidence.
Keep the pot at a gentle simmer so greens stay bright.

Proceeding with measured simmer creates a rich, inviting base for the finish.
The broth thickens slightly and the flavors sing together.
Now the stage is set for the final flourish.

Step 5: Finish with tortellini, cream, and greens

Add tortellini and cook according to package directions.
Stir gently so the pasta swirls without breaking.
Keep the pot at a gentle simmer for even cooking.

Lower heat and whisk in heavy cream or half-and-half.
Add spinach and Parmesan; let them wilt and melt.
Stir until the greens are vibrant and the soup looks lush.

Taste and adjust salt; a pinch of pepper helps.
If desired, a splash of lemon brightens the tomatoes.
Finish with parsley garnish and extra Parmesan.

Serve with crusty bread for dipping.
Offer pecorino or extra parmesan on the side.
This finish makes it feel restaurant-worthy at home.

Tips for Success

  • Brown the meatballs well for depth of flavor, but don’t overcrowd the pan, or they’ll steam.
  • Keep the broth at a simmer to avoid breaking apart the meatballs and prevent crumbling.
  • Add spinach at the end so it stays bright and tender, not wilted.
  • If you’re dairy-free, substitute cream with a splash of coconut milk or omit entirely.
  • Print a quick ingredient printout for easy weeknight prep at a glance.

Equipment Needed

  • Large Dutch oven or heavy-bottomed pot for even searing and simmering.
  • Wooden spoon or silicone spatula to stir without scratching.
  • Tongs for turning meatballs without squishing them.
  • Measuring cups and spoons for precise ingredients.
  • Knife and cutting board for prep.
  • Optional: slow cooker for a hands-off version (see Variations).

Variations

  • I like using ground turkey or a beef-and-turkey mix for lighter Italian Meatball Soup meatballs.
  • I keep it dairy-free by swapping cream for almond milk; the soup stays creamy.
  • I make it gluten-free with gluten-free breadcrumbs so everyone can enjoy Italian Meatball Soup without worry.
  • I add a pinch of red pepper flakes for a gentle kick in Italian Meatball Soup.
  • I swap kale for spinach or add carrots to boost color in Italian Meatball Soup.

Why You’ll Love This Italian Meatball Soup

I adore Italian Meatball Soup for how quickly comfort lands on the table. In under an hour, I bring together tender meatballs, creamy broth, and cheese tortellini with pantry staples I keep on hand. It scales from weeknights to small gatherings, and leftovers taste even better the next day. Best of all, Italian Meatball Soup can flex dairy-free or veggie tweaks, keeping my family fed and cheerful. It’s my weeknight hug in a bowl.

Serving Suggestions

  • Crusty garlic bread or a warm baguette for dunking and savoring after the first bite.
  • A light drizzle of good olive oil plus extra Parmesan for shine.
  • Fresh parsley or basil to add color and a bright aroma.
  • A simple green salad to balance richness and keep it light tonight.

Make It Your Own: Personalization Tips for Italian Meatball Soup

These ideas help you tailor Italian Meatball Soup to your family’s tastes and pantry.

I love tweaking it to fit a busy weeknight or a cozy weekend supper.

With a few simple tweaks, your bowl feels personal and welcoming.

I often test these tweaks while simmering a pot for the family.

My notes live on a napkin shelf in the kitchen.

  • Add a splash of white wine to the simmer for brightness, especially with canned tomatoes.
  • Finish with a squeeze of lemon to wake up the tomatoes; it brightens and lifts the broth.
  • Use sun-dried tomatoes for deeper sweetness and a whisper of tang in every spoon.
  • Swap tortellini for small gnocchi or petite pasta shapes if you want a different bite.
  • Top with extra grated Parmesan and a handful of fresh herbs for color, perfume, and warmth.

Treat each variation as a small experiment. When you land on your favorite, save your notes.

FAQs

Here are quick answers to common questions about Italian Meatball Soup.

These notes come from my kitchen-tested tips for busy weeknights and leftovers.

Can I use ground turkey instead of beef for the meatballs?

Yes. Italian Meatball Soup works well with turkey and stays lighter. If the mix feels dry, add a splash of broth to moisten. I often add a touch more olive oil for tenderness. Turkey versions can be as juicy with careful handling. This keeps the meatballs tender during simmering.

Is this soup dairy-free or can it be made dairy-free?

Yes, you can make Italian Meatball Soup dairy-free. Use almond milk or skip the heavy cream. The result stays lighter but flavorful with tomatoes and herbs. I keep vegetable broth handy as a dairy-free base. Creaminess comes from the simmered tomatoes and herbs.

Can I freeze Italian Meatball Soup?

Yes. Freeze the meatballs and broth separately for best texture. Tortellini can become mushy after freezing, so add fresh tortellini when reheating. I also label the bags with dates to track freshness.

Can I make this in a slow cooker?

Yes. Form meatballs and brown them quickly. Then combine with broth, tomatoes, and herbs in the slow cooker. Cook on low 6–8 hours; add cooked tortellini and greens at the end. This method is perfect for batch cooking.

What about substituting greens or pasta?

Spinach is forgiving; kale works too. For pasta, use your favorite small shape or gluten-free varieties. Feel free to mix greens and textures to suit your family. You can add thyme for extra aroma if you like.

Treat each variation as a small experiment. When you land on your favorite, save your notes.

Final Thoughts

Italian Meatball Soup is more than a meal. It’s my weeknight anchor, a warm, creamy bowl. It quiets the rush. I love how pantry staples become something comforting and complete. It’s something I want to spoon again and again.

In my kitchen, leftovers become lunch for the next day. The kid-tested tweaks turn into new favorites. Dairy-free or not, the soup stays bright with tomatoes and herbs. A forgiving canvas that adapts to what I have on hand.

If you’re chasing calm dinners, grant yourself this bowl. It welcomes experimentation and turns a busy evening into a delicious celebration.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Creamy Italian Meatball Soup

Italian Meatball Soup delivers 5-Ingredient Delicious.


  • Author: Myar Nasser
  • Total Time: 45 minutes
  • Yield: 68 servings 1x
  • Diet: Low Calorie

Description

Italian Meatball Soup: A cozy, creamy bowl of comfort featuring tender mini meatballs, cheese tortellini, and a rich herbed broth. This hearty Italian-inspired soup is perfect for weeknight dinners and chilly evenings, delivering warmth and flavor with every spoonful.


Ingredients

Scale
  • 1 lb ground beef or turkey
  • 1/2 cup breadcrumbs
  • 1 egg
  • 1 tsp garlic powder
  • 1 tsp Italian seasoning
  • 1/2 tsp salt
  • 1/2 tsp black pepper
  • 1 tbsp olive oil
  • 1 small onion, diced
  • 2 cloves garlic, minced
  • 4 cups chicken broth
  • 1 can (14 oz) diced tomatoes
  • 1 cup heavy cream or half-and-half
  • 2 cups cheese tortellini (fresh or frozen)
  • 1 tsp dried basil
  • 1 tsp dried oregano
  • 2 cups fresh spinach leaves
  • 1/2 cup grated Parmesan cheese
  • Fresh parsley for garnish

Instructions

  1. In a bowl, combine ground meat, breadcrumbs, egg, garlic powder, Italian seasoning, salt, and pepper. Mix well and roll into mini meatballs (about 1 inch in size).
  2. Heat olive oil in a large pot over medium heat. Add meatballs and brown on all sides; remove and set aside.
  3. In the same pot, sauté onion and garlic for 2–3 minutes until fragrant.
  4. Pour in chicken broth and diced tomatoes. Add dried basil and oregano, then return the browned meatballs to the pot. Simmer for 15 minutes.
  5. Stir in tortellini and cook according to package directions, usually 5–7 minutes.
  6. Reduce heat and stir in heavy cream, spinach, and Parmesan. Simmer for 3–5 minutes until creamy and spinach is wilted.
  7. Garnish with fresh parsley and serve warm with crusty bread.

Notes

  • Ground beef or turkey both work well for the meatballs.
  • For a lighter version, substitute half-and-half or milk for heavy cream and use lower-fat Parmesan.
  • For a touch of heat, sprinkle in red pepper flakes to taste.
  • Serve with crusty bread for dipping and extra parsley garnish.
  • Leftovers refrigerate up to 3-4 days; freeze meatballs separately for longer storage.
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Soup
  • Method: Stovetop
  • Cuisine: Italian

Nutrition

  • Serving Size: 1 bowl
  • Calories: 360 kcal
  • Sugar: 6 g
  • Sodium: 800 mg
  • Fat: 22 g
  • Saturated Fat: 10 g
  • Unsaturated Fat: 6 g
  • Trans Fat: 0 g
  • Carbohydrates: 28 g
  • Fiber: 3 g
  • Protein: 20 g
  • Cholesterol: 110 mg

Keywords: Italian Meatball Soup, Creamy Italian soup, Tortellini meatball soup, Comfort soup, Family dinner, Easy Italian soup

Leave a Comment

Recipe rating